Gavin Louis Escobar, an American professional football player who featured as a tight end for six seasons in the National Football League (NFL) has died at age 31.

What did Gavin Escobar die from? Escobar was one of two climbers found by first responders at Tahquitz Rock near Idyllwild in the San Bernardino National Forest on Wednesday, authorities said on Twitter.

Officials indicated Escobar and Chelsea Walsh, the other climber, died at the scene while climbing a “rock face.”

A small amount of rain fell in the area earlier in the day. However, officials didn’t immediately say if the weather change was a factor which led to the deaths of Escobar, 31 and Walsh, 33.

“Rescuers made access to the location of the victims,” the Cal Fire and Riverside County Fire Department added in a follow-up tweet which stated that Escobar and 33-year-old Chelsea Walsh had both “perished at the scene.”

Escobar played college football for the San Diego State Aztecs after which he played for the Dallas Cowboys and Baltimore Ravens from 2013 to 2017.

He also played for;

  • Kansas City Chiefs
  • Cleveland Browns
  • Miami Dolphins and
  • San Diego Fleet (AAF).

After retiring from football, Escobar worked as a firefighter for the Long Beach Fire Department in California.

He began work in February 2022.
